Add Robinhood Chain network documentation and integration snippets Adds documentation for Robinhood Chain, a permissionless Ethereum-compatible Arbitrum L2 that uses Ethereum blobs for data availability and ETH as the native gas token. What's included Network parameters table (chain ID 4663 / 0x1237, RPC URL, currency symbol, block explorer, stack) addRobinhoodChain() — helper that calls wallet_addEthereumChain to add the network to MetaMask / any EVM wallet; can be wired to a "Connect" button Connection verification snippet using ethers.js (getNetwork + getBlockNumber) Read-only smoke test (testRobinhoodChain()) that checks the chain ID and reads public data for a test address — nothing is signed, no funds move

Robinhood Chain
Robinhood Chain is a permissionless, Ethereum-compatible Arbitrum Layer-2.
It uses Ethereum blobs for data availability and ETH as the native gas token.
Robinhood Wallet supports it natively with no manual setup — any other
EVM-compatible wallet can add the network with the parameters below.
